To sort on a different column, simply change the column index. For example, we can sort on column 2 with a [a [:, 1].argsort ()]. Sort NumPy Array by Row A NumPy array can also be sorted by row values.

Here's the syntax: list.sort (reverse=True False, key=sortFunction) The method accepts two optional arguments:
WebPython sorting functionality offers robust features to do basic sorting or customize ordering at a granular level. Pandas automatically generates an index for every DataFrame you create. The list is sorted based on the length of each element, from lowest count to highest.
